Remove unnecessary dependency to JTA.
authorMathieu Baudier <mbaudier@argeo.org>
Tue, 30 Nov 2021 07:10:32 +0000 (08:10 +0100)
committerMathieu Baudier <mbaudier@argeo.org>
Tue, 30 Nov 2021 07:10:32 +0000 (08:10 +0100)
org.argeo.enterprise/src/org/argeo/osgi/useradmin/LdapUserAdmin.java
org.argeo.enterprise/src/org/argeo/osgi/useradmin/LdifUserAdmin.java

index 2d9a8746973ebb74359b7fe5ff42dd26811b4058..cd28748f583c70cbd6553fde16bd3d3a092ed369 100644 (file)
@@ -18,16 +18,12 @@ import javax.naming.directory.Attributes;
 import javax.naming.directory.SearchControls;
 import javax.naming.directory.SearchResult;
 import javax.naming.ldap.LdapName;
-import javax.transaction.TransactionManager;
 
 import org.osgi.framework.Filter;
 import org.osgi.service.useradmin.Role;
 import org.osgi.service.useradmin.User;
 
-/**
- * A user admin based on a LDAP server. Requires a {@link TransactionManager}
- * and an open transaction for write access.
- */
+/** A user admin based on a LDAP server. */
 public class LdapUserAdmin extends AbstractUserDirectory {
        private LdapConnection ldapConnection;
 
index 832e8e57819a87eaf72f261057615a1c312a544d..c32bbc53fa9236f3f81211dfb8d6730a63ba746d 100644 (file)
@@ -24,7 +24,6 @@ import javax.naming.NameNotFoundException;
 import javax.naming.NamingEnumeration;
 import javax.naming.directory.Attributes;
 import javax.naming.ldap.LdapName;
-import javax.transaction.TransactionManager;
 
 import org.argeo.naming.LdifParser;
 import org.argeo.naming.LdifWriter;
@@ -32,10 +31,7 @@ import org.osgi.framework.Filter;
 import org.osgi.service.useradmin.Role;
 import org.osgi.service.useradmin.User;
 
-/**
- * A user admin based on a LDIF files. Requires a {@link TransactionManager} and
- * an open transaction for write access.
- */
+/** A user admin based on a LDIF files. */
 public class LdifUserAdmin extends AbstractUserDirectory {
        private SortedMap<LdapName, DirectoryUser> users = new TreeMap<LdapName, DirectoryUser>();
        private SortedMap<LdapName, DirectoryGroup> groups = new TreeMap<LdapName, DirectoryGroup>();